What is openhpi-plugin-slave
openhpi-plugin-slave is:
OpenHPI is an implementation of the Service Availability Forum’s Hardware Platform Interface specification. (See http://www.saforum.org) As such, OpenHPI facilitates the development of computer manageability applications which are not tied to a single hardware vendor’s products.
This package contains a plugin module that provides hardware information from some other daemon running on a different hardware.

Install openhpi-plugin-slave Using apt-get
Update apt database with apt-get using the following command.
sudo apt-get updateAfter updating apt database, We can install openhpi-plugin-slave using apt-get by running the following command:
